Chuvash[edit]

Etymology[edit]

Borrowed from Tatar тилмач (tilmaç), ultimately from Proto-Turkic *tilmač. Compare чӗлхе (čĕlh̬e), from the same root. Cognate with Azerbaijani dilmanc , Kazakh тілмаш (tılmaş), Kyrgyz тилмеч (tilmec), Pecheneg tilmaç, Uzbek tilmoch, Turkish dilmaç etc.

Noun[edit]

тӑлмач (tălmač)

  1. interpreter
